Sakhisizwe Municipality Finance Internships 2026 – Apply by 21 August

Do you want a solid start in municipal finance right now? Sakhisizwe Municipality is accepting applications for two Finance Intern positions under its Municipal Finance Management Internship Programme 2026. The placement is paid, lasts two years, and is based in Cala, Eastern Cape.

What the opportunity is

The municipality is offering a structured two‑year internship in its Budget and Treasury Office. You will join a professional team that handles budgeting, treasury, reporting, risk management and compliance with the Municipal Finance Management Act.

Who can apply

To be eligible you must meet all of the following:

  • Age between 21 and 35 years
  • Grade 12 qualification
  • A three‑year bachelor’s degree or National Diploma
  • Major or substantial coursework in Accounting, Economics, Finance, Financial Management, Auditing or Risk Management
  • Willingness to take part in all training and workplace assignments

What you gain

The internship gives you:

  • Practical experience in municipal budgeting, treasury operations and financial reporting
  • Exposure to risk management, internal controls and auditing support
  • Mentoring from experienced municipal finance professionals
  • A salary of R83 911.56 per annum
  • Potential credit or qualification in Municipal Finance Management, depending on performance and programme rules

How to apply (step‑by‑step)

  1. Prepare an up‑to‑date Curriculum Vitae.
  2. Write a concise application letter that states “Finance Intern – Municipal Finance Management Internship Programme 2026”.
  3. Get certified copies of your Grade 12 certificate and tertiary qualifications.
  4. Gather any supporting documents (e.g., ID, proof of address).
  5. Package all documents together.
  6. Send the package by post or hand‑deliver it to the correct address before 21 August 2026.

Important reminders

  • Do not email or fax your application; only post or hand‑deliver will be accepted.
  • Canvassing municipal officials will lead to immediate disqualification.
  • Only shortlisted candidates will be contacted.
  • If you do not hear back within one month after the closing date, consider your application unsuccessful.
  • The internship does not guarantee permanent employment after the two‑year period.
  • Sakhisizwe Municipality practices affirmative action – women, persons with disabilities and designated group members are encouraged to apply.
